What is a Powered Mobility Scooter?

Powered mobility scooters are battery-operated devices that look like a small motorbike or a three-wheeled car. They typically have a seat, handlebars, and controls, allowing users to navigate numerous surfaces easily. These scooters accommodate individuals with limited mobility due to age, disability, or health conditions, offering a useful solution for getting around.

Kinds Of Powered Mobility Scooters

When considering a powered mobility scooter, it is important to understand the various types offered in the market. Each type is designed to accommodate particular requirements and choices.

1. Three-Wheel Scooters

    Pros: More maneuverable, ideal for indoor usage. Cons: Less steady than four-wheel scooters.

2. Four-Wheel Scooters

    Pros: Improved stability, perfect for outside surface. Cons: Bulkier, less maneuverable in tight areas.

3. Portable/Travel Scooters

    Pros: Lightweight, easy to dismantle for transportation. Cons: Limited weight capacity and range.

4. Heavy-Duty Scooters

    Pros: Higher weight capacity, suitable for bigger users. Cons: Heavier, less portable.

Factors to consider Before Purchasing a Mobility Scooter

Before buying a powered mobility scooter, it's important to think about numerous elements to guarantee the very best fit for specific needs.

1. Weight Capacity

    Make sure the scooter can support the user's weight comfortably.

2. Surface Compatibility

    Think about where the scooter will be utilized most frequently. Pick a design suitable for indoor, outside, or blended terrain.

3. Battery Life

    Search for a scooter with sufficient battery variety for planned usage. Some users require longer battery life, especially for outside expeditions.

4. Storage and Transport

    If taking a trip often, a portable design may be best. Think about the storage space available for the scooter when not in use.

5. Spending plan

    Mobility scooters can differ significantly in cost. Examine the budget plan while thinking about features and service warranties.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How fast do powered mobility scooters go?

    Many powered mobility scooters have a top speed of 4 to 8 miles per hour.

2. Do I need a license to operate a mobility scooter?

    Generally, you do not require a motorist's license for a powered mobility scooter, but it's necessary to examine local policies.

3. Can mobility scooters be utilized on pathways?

    In numerous areas, mobility scooters can be used on pathways, however it's important to follow local laws concerning their use.

4. What is the typical lifespan of a mobility scooter?

    With proper maintenance, a powered mobility scooter can last between 3 to 5 years.

5. Are mobility scooters covered by insurance?

    Some insurance coverage plans might cover part of the expense of a mobility scooter. It's a good idea to talk to your insurance provider for specific protection information.
